Top 5 Business Apps in Chile: Q1 2023 Performance Overview
Explore the performance of the top 5 business apps in Chile for Q1 2023, including trends in downloads, revenue, and active users.
In the first quarter of 2023, the business app landscape in Chile saw notable performances from the top 5 applications. Here’s a detailed look at their weekly downloads, revenue, and active user trends.
Mi Movistar Venezuela experienced a consistent download rate, starting at 19.1K in late December and slightly declining to 15.2K by the end of March. Active users showed a mild fluctuation, peaking at 142K in late February and then decreasing to 132K by the end of the quarter.
Zoom Workplace saw a remarkable increase in both downloads and active users. Weekly downloads surged from 13.9K in late December to 23.8K by the end of March. Active users also rose significantly, starting at 52.2K and reaching 105K in the final week of March. Revenue exhibited a steady upward trend, peaking at around $3.2K in mid-March.
Microsoft Teams showed a robust growth pattern. Weekly downloads increased from 11.4K in late December to a peak of 26.4K in mid-March. Active users also followed an upward trajectory, growing from 415K to 509K over the quarter.
Uber - Driver: Drive & Deliver maintained a stable download rate, with numbers ranging from 11.9K to 18.4K throughout the quarter. Active users demonstrated a consistent pattern, starting at 145K in late December and ending at 141K in late March.
Computrabajo showed a steady download rate, beginning at 4.9K in late December and peaking at 11.4K in late January. Active users gradually increased from 64.3K to 81.1K by early March, before slightly declining to 76.2K at the end of the quarter.
